Self Calligram!

 





This is the calligram of a picture I took at the Czech Republic bridge, it was cold during the time so the black area is my scarf! This project was fun to do because I wrote my letter and picked out the words that I wrote into the image and moved them around based on the different kinds of shapes that I had created. I first outlined the original image to showcase the parts where I was going to write the text and then made the shapes within the timeline. It took a few hours only because I had a few issues at first like the word didn't go into the shapes or the words wouldn't change color. After a while, I got a hang of the work and it was easier to do! I didn't time myself how long I took because I did a little everyday, but it was fun to make.
